For Some Americans, the Tax Man Never Leaves

For most Americans, Tax Day represents the day that taxes can be shifted to the back of the mind for the next nine or 10 months. For others, it’s the starting gun to be hounded by tax officials for outstanding tax liabilities. But for some (non)taxpayers unfortunate to live in one of 14 states that publish public “shame lists,” it can mean a loss of privacy as well.
